Early Times Report JAMMU, Mar 12: The Indian Red Cross Society (IRCS), J&K, under the leadership of Hon'ble Lt. Governor Sh. Manoj Sinha (President, IRCS J&K-UT) and the supervision of Rohit Khajuria (General Secretary, IRCS J&K), continues its humanitarian mission across the Union Territory. On March 12, 2025, IRCS J&K carried out several significant activities: IRCS J&K Registered Under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) IRCS J&K, a voluntary humanitarian organization dedicated to assisting vulnerable communities, has now been officially registered under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R). This registration enables the society to receive financial support from corporate entities, banks, and business houses for social initiatives. Through CSR funding, IRCS J&K aims to enhance its disaster relief efforts, healthcare programs, and welfare activities in a transparent and ethical manner. J&K Bank Donates Rs 19.60 Lakh for TB Prevention Project Jammu & Kashmir Bank has contributed Rs 19.60 lakh under CSR to support IRCS J&K's Tuberculosis (TB) prevention initiative. The funds have been released to the District Red Cross Society, Jammu, to provide nutritional support to 1,400 TB patients for two months. The project focuses on raising awareness about TB, patient care and counseling, and strengthening community participation in TB prevention. By ensuring access to proper nutrition, IRCS J&K aims to enhance treatment adherence and improve patient health outcomes.
